The story about not painting race cars relates to Alfred Neubauer, the legendary head of the racing team at Mercedes in the 1930's. As I heard it, the race cars came out some poofteenths of a kilogram heavier than the design weight and so he ordered the team to remove all the paint, leaving the bare aluminium bodywork a striking silver - hence the name "Silver Arrows". The colour then became the "racing colour" of Germany after WW2; it had previously been white.
The Porsche connection may be that Herr Dr.Ingenieur Porsche was I believe involved at some early stages with either the Mercedes or Auto Union racing efforts, or both[?], I think.
